14. evision e Only using furniture that can safely support the television e Ensuring the television is not overhanging the edge of the supporting furniture e Not placing the television on tall furniture for example cupboards or bookcases without anchoring both the furniture and the television to a suitable support e Not standing the televisions on cloth or other materials placed between the television and supporting furniture e Educating children about the dangers of climbing on furniture to reach the television or its controls Notice for customers in the South Africa The Euro South Africa converter plug should be fitted as follows 1 Insertthe power supply or CEE7 plug in to the converter plug 2 Use an appropriate screwdriver to attach the screw tightly without damaging the screw head 3 TEST Grip the converter plug and pull the VDE cord set transformer to ensure it is fully secure if not then increase the torque setting and further tighten Re test The converter plug is now ready for use Location of the identification label Labels for Model No and Power Supply rating in accordance with applicable safety regulation are located on the rear of the TV For W954A W950A series TV models they can be found by removing the rear cover 3 6B About this manual Operating Instructions This manual explains how to set up your TV For more information on how to use BRAVIA TV refer to the Electronic man
15. following problems occur Turn off the TV set and unplug the AC power cord mains lead immediately if any of the following problems occur Ask your dealer or Sony service centre to have it checked by qualified service personnel When AC power cord mains lead is damaged Poor fitting of AC power outlet mains socket TV set is damaged by being dropped hit or having something thrown at it Any liquid or solid object falls through openings in the cabinet About LCD Monitor Temperature When the LCD Monitor is used for an extended period the panel surrounds become warm You may feel hot when touching there by the hand Precautions Viewing the TV e View the TV in moderate light as viewing the TV in poor light or during long period of time strains your eyes e When using headphones adjust the volume so as to avoid excessive levels as hearing damage may result LCD Screen e Although the LCD screen is made with high precision technology and 99 99 or more of the pixels are effective black dots may appear or bright points of light red blue or green may appear constantly on the LCD screen This is a structural property of the LCD screen and is not a malfunction Do not push or scratch the front filter or place objects on top of this TV set The image may be uneven or the LCD screen may be damaged If this TV set is used in a cold place a smear may occur in the picture o

21. r the picture may become dark This does not indicate a failure These phenomena disappear as the temperature rises Ghosting may occur when still pictures are displayed continuously It may disappear after a few moments The screen and cabinet get warm when this TV set is in use This is not a malfunction The LCD screen contains a small amount of liquid crystal Follow your local ordinances and regulations for disposal Handling and cleaning the screen surface cabinet of the TV set Be sure to unplug the AC power cord mains lead connected to the TV set from AC power outlet mains socket before cleaning To avoid material degradation or screen coating degradation observe the following precautions e To remove dust from the screen surface cabinet wipe gently with a soft cloth If dust is persistent wipe with a soft cloth slightly moistened with a diluted mild detergent solution Never spray water or detergent directly on the TV set It may drip to the bottom of the screen or exterior parts and enter the TV set and may cause damage to the TV set e Never use any type of abrasive pad alkaline acid cleaner scouring powder or volatile solvent such as alcohol benzene thinner or insecticide Using such materials or maintaining prolonged contact with rubber or vinyl materials may result in damage to the screen surface and cabinet material e Periodic vacuuming of the ventilation openings is recommended to ensu
22. re to proper ventilation e When adjusting the angle of the TV set move it slowly so as to prevent the TV set from moving or slipping off from its table stand Optional Equipment Keep optional components or any equipment emitting electromagnetic radiation away from the TV set Otherwise picture distortion and or noisy sound may occur Wireless Function of the unit e Do not operate this unit near medical equipment pacemaker etc as malfunction of the medical equipment may result e Although this unit transmits receives scrambled signals be careful of unauthorised interception We cannot be responsible for any trouble as a result Caution about handling the remote control Notes e Observe the correct polarity when inserting batteries Do not use different types of batteries together or mix old and new batteries Dispose of batteries in an environmentally friendly way Certain regions may regulate the disposal of batteries Please consult your local authority Handle the remote control with care Do not drop or step on it or spill liquid of any kind onto it Do not place the remote control in a location near a heat source a place subject to direct sunlight or a damp room Disposal of the TV set Disposal of Old Electrical amp Electronic Equipment i Applicable in the European Union and other European countries with separate collection systems This symbol is on the remote control Dispos
